ATHENS, Ohio (Nov. 22, 2004) -- Ohio University will be closed Thursday and Friday, Nov. 25 and 26, in observance of the national Thanksgiving Day holiday. Although Thanksgiving Day is Thursday, Nov. 25, the university operates under a floating holiday schedule and will remain closed Friday, Nov. 26, as an observance of Columbus Day.
The university will reopen Monday, Nov. 29, operating under normally scheduled hours.

In addition, the Kennedy Museum of Art will be open Saturday and Sunday from 1-5 p.m. featuring the exhibit "Timeless Textiles: Traditional Pueblo Arts 1840-1940," which includes articles of clothing rarely seen outside of the context of traditional Pueblo cultural practices. Curated by Tyrone D. Campbell and organized by the Museum of Indian Arts and Culture, Santa Fe, NM, this vibrant exhibition will be on display through Dec. 19.
